BRS condemns Ponnam Prabhakar’s remarks against Maganti Sunitha

BRS leader RS Praveen Kumar criticised Minister Ponnam Prabhakar for calling Maganti Sunitha’s emotional appeal during the Jubilee Hills bypoll campaign “drama”, accusing him of trivialising a widow’s grief.

Hyderabad: BRS leader RS Praveen Kumar lashed out at Minister Ponnam Prabhakar for his remarks dismissing BRS candidate Maganti Sunitha‘s emotional response during the Jubilee Hills by-election campaign as drama. He said it was shameful that the Congress had a Minister who would trivialise a widow’s grief.

“When Rajiv Gandhi, Indira Gandhi and YS Rajasekhara Reddy passed away, many shed tears. Were those tears also dramas?” he asked.

Speaking at Telangana Bhavan, Praveen Kumar questioned whether the Telangana State Women’s Commission, headed by Nerella Sarada, would issue notices to Ponnam Prabhakar over his comments.

“When BRS working president KT Rama Rao was accused of making a remark on women travelling in buses under free bus rides scheme, the Women’s Commission summoned him, even though he did not make any such comments. Will they now dare to act against the Minister or this is only selective?” he asked.

The BRS leader also condemned the filing of a police case against Maganti Sunitha and her daughter Akshara, calling it politically motivated. He said Sunitha was merely distributing Congress Dues Cards outside a mosque and not inside it. He said officials were being pressured to register cases against BRS leaders to intimidate them ahead of the bypoll.

Separately, BRS women leaders, including former Zilla Parishad chairperson Dava Vasantha, BRS corporators Sunitha, Samala Hema, and others also condemned the insensitive remarks of Ponnam Prabhakar and his colleague Thummala Nageswara Rao towards Maganti Sunitha. They said the Congress leaders were targeting her as they had failed to deliver on their promises. They recalled that the Congress leaders mounted a similar attack on former Minister and senior MLA P Sabitha Indra Reddy in the Assembly, after they failed to counter her arguments.
